Diego Costa, Pedro and Radamel Falcao all return to training

Chelsea have been handed a triple fitness boost just 24-hours before their crunch Champions League tie with Paris Saint-Germain.

The Blues were dealt a blow over the weekend with the news that John Terry wouldn’t be fit in time for the second-leg, but they have been given a triple boost with Diego Costa, Pedro and Radamel Falcao all returning to first-team training.

Chelsea go into the game 2-1 down after the first-leg defeat in Paris, but due to John Obi Mikel‘s away goal, they know a 1-0 win at Stamford Bridge tomorrow evening would be enough for them to advance.

Trio Return

Costa, Pedro and Falcao have all been absent in recent weeks, with the Colombian striker being out the longest, but all three of them took part in first-team training today and could be involved in tomorrow’s game.

Costa sat out of the 1-1 draw with Stoke City on Saturday.
